We all want radiant, healthy skin. But unfortunately, many things can affect how fast our skin ages. Premature skin aging means your skin shows signs of aging while you are still young. Think of fine lines, wrinkles, dark spots, and sagging skin.

The good news is: with the right knowledge and skincare, you can slow down the aging process. In this article, we explain what causes premature aging and how you can protect your skin.
Causes of Premature Skin Aging
1. UV radiation (sunlight)
The sun is one of the main causes of skin aging. UV rays damage collagen and elastin in the skin. This causes wrinkles, sagging, and dark spots. Even on cloudy days, UV can still harm your skin.
What can you do?
Use a day cream with SPF every day to protect your skin from the sun.
2. Smoking
Smoking makes blood vessels in your skin smaller. This reduces oxygen and nutrients. Your skin may look dull and thin, and wrinkles appear faster, especially around the mouth.
What can you do?
The best thing is to stop smoking. This helps your skin stay healthy and slows down aging.
3. Air pollution
Tiny dirty particles in the air stay on your skin. They can cause inflammation and damage skin cells. This speeds up aging.
What can you do?
Clean your skin every day with a gentle cleanser. Use products with antioxidants like vitamin C.
4. Not enough sleep
While you sleep, your skin repairs itself. If you don’t sleep enough, your skin doesn’t have time to heal. It looks tired and lines become more visible.
What can you do?
Try to sleep 7 to 9 hours per night. Use rich skincare at night, keep your room fresh, and drink warm water before bed.
5. Unhealthy food
Too much sugar and processed fat can damage your skin. This is called glycation. It harms the collagen in your skin.
What can you do?
Eat fresh, colorful foods full of antioxidants – like vegetables, fruit, nuts, and healthy fats.
6. Stress
We all feel stress, but too much stress raises cortisol. This breaks down collagen and causes inflammation. Your skin may sag or become sensitive.
What can you do?
Relax often, move your body, and take care of yourself. Go outside, reduce screen time, and do something creative.
7. Wrong or no skincare
No skincare or using the wrong products can damage your skin barrier. That makes your skin weaker and age faster.
What can you do?

How to Prevent Premature Skin Aging
Even though your skin will age, you can slow it down with these steps:
Use SPF every day, even in winter.
Clean your skin in the morning and evening (dry skin types: only in the evening).
Add antioxidants like vitamin C or E to your routine.
Use active ingredients like retinol, hyaluronic acid, or peptides.
Live healthy and eat well.
Drink 1.5–2 liters of water daily.
Try treatments like IPL, microneedling, facial massage, or fruit acid peels.
